Transaction 0e70e25824f3d579e5698d72cc8aa065d193891b5b1aa343e4fd3b28c2463182

3 Input
1 Outputs
  • 0e70e25824f3d579e5698d72cc8aa065d193891b5b1aa343e4fd3b28c2463182:0
  • value  1432124
    address  3EFbuC96yQXdvrMBPWFPSnFvy9w9YMtBct